/*****************************************************************************
*****************************************************************************
** This node implements a Bluetooth HCI UART transport layer as per chapter
** H4 of the Bluetooth Specification Book v1.1. It is a terminal line
** discipline that is also a netgraph node. Installing this line discipline
** on a terminal device instantiates a new netgraph node of this type, which
** allows access to the device via the "hook" hook of the node.
**
** Once the line discipline is installed, you can find out the name of the
** corresponding netgraph node via a NGIOCGINFO ioctl().
*****************************************************************************
*****************************************************************************/

/*
* Receive data coming from the device. We get one character at a time, which
* is kindof silly.
*/
static int
ng_h4_input(int c, struct tty *tp)
{
ng_h4_info_p sc = (ng_h4_info_p) tp->t_lsc;
if (sc == NULL || tp != sc->tp ||
sc->node == NULL || NG_NODE_NOT_VALID(sc->node))
return (0);
/* Check for error conditions */
if ((sc->tp->t_state & TS_CONNECTED) == 0) {
NG_H4_INFO("%s: %s - no carrier\n", __func__,
NG_NODE_NAME(sc->node));
sc->state = NG_H4_W4_PKT_IND;
sc->want = 1;
sc->got = 0;
return (0); /* XXX Loss of synchronization here! */
}
/* Check for framing error or overrun on this char */
if (c & TTY_ERRORMASK) {
NG_H4_ERR("%s: %s - line error %#x, c=%#x\n", __func__,
NG_NODE_NAME(sc->node), c & TTY_ERRORMASK,
c & TTY_CHARMASK);
NG_H4_STAT_IERROR(sc->stat);
sc->state = NG_H4_W4_PKT_IND;
sc->want = 1;
sc->got = 0;
return (0); /* XXX Loss of synchronization here! */
}
NG_H4_STAT_BYTES_RECV(sc->stat, 1);
/* Append char to mbuf */
if (sc->got >= sizeof(sc->ibuf)) {
NG_H4_ALERT("%s: %s - input buffer overflow, c=%#x, got=%d\n",
__func__, NG_NODE_NAME(sc->node), c & TTY_CHARMASK,
sc->got);
NG_H4_STAT_IERROR(sc->stat);
sc->state = NG_H4_W4_PKT_IND;
sc->want = 1;
sc->got = 0;
return (0); /* XXX Loss of synchronization here! */
}
sc->ibuf[sc->got ++] = (c & TTY_CHARMASK);
NG_H4_INFO("%s: %s - got char %#x, want=%d, got=%d\n", __func__,
NG_NODE_NAME(sc->node), c, sc->want, sc->got);
if (sc->got < sc->want)
return (0); /* Wait for more */
switch (sc->state) {
/* Got packet indicator */
case NG_H4_W4_PKT_IND:
NG_H4_INFO("%s: %s - got packet indicator %#x\n", __func__,
NG_NODE_NAME(sc->node), sc->ibuf[0]);
sc->state = NG_H4_W4_PKT_HDR;
/*
* Since packet indicator included in the packet header
* just set sc->want to sizeof(packet header).
*/
switch (sc->ibuf[0]) {
case NG_HCI_ACL_DATA_PKT:
sc->want = sizeof(ng_hci_acldata_pkt_t);
break;
case NG_HCI_SCO_DATA_PKT:
sc->want = sizeof(ng_hci_scodata_pkt_t);
break;
case NG_HCI_EVENT_PKT:
sc->want = sizeof(ng_hci_event_pkt_t);
break;
default:
NG_H4_WARN("%s: %s - ignoring unknown packet " \
"type=%#x\n", __func__, NG_NODE_NAME(sc->node),
sc->ibuf[0]);
NG_H4_STAT_IERROR(sc->stat);
sc->state = NG_H4_W4_PKT_IND;
sc->want = 1;
sc->got = 0;
break;
}
break;
/* Got packet header */
case NG_H4_W4_PKT_HDR:
sc->state = NG_H4_W4_PKT_DATA;
switch (sc->ibuf[0]) {
case NG_HCI_ACL_DATA_PKT:
c = le16toh(((ng_hci_acldata_pkt_t *)
(sc->ibuf))->length);
break;
case NG_HCI_SCO_DATA_PKT:
c = ((ng_hci_scodata_pkt_t *)(sc->ibuf))->length;
break;
case NG_HCI_EVENT_PKT:
c = ((ng_hci_event_pkt_t *)(sc->ibuf))->length;
break;
default:
KASSERT((0), ("Invalid packet type=%#x\n",
sc->ibuf[0]));
break;
}
NG_H4_INFO("%s: %s - got packet header, packet type=%#x, " \
"packet size=%d, payload size=%d\n", __func__,
NG_NODE_NAME(sc->node), sc->ibuf[0], sc->got, c);
if (c > 0) {
sc->want += c;
/*
* Try to prevent possible buffer overrun
*
* XXX I'm *really* confused here. It turns out
* that Xircom card sends us packets with length
* greater then 512 bytes! This is greater then
* our old receive buffer (ibuf) size. In the same
* time the card demands from us *not* to send
* packets greater then 192 bytes. Weird! How the
* hell i should know how big *receive* buffer
* should be? For now increase receiving buffer
* size to 1K and add the following check.
*/
if (sc->want >= sizeof(sc->ibuf)) {
int b;
NG_H4_ALERT("%s: %s - packet too big for " \
"buffer, type=%#x, got=%d, want=%d, " \
"length=%d\n", __func__,
NG_NODE_NAME(sc->node), sc->ibuf[0],
sc->got, sc->want, c);
NG_H4_ALERT("Packet header:\n");
for (b = 0; b < sc->got; b++)
NG_H4_ALERT("%#x ", sc->ibuf[b]);
NG_H4_ALERT("\n");
/* Reset state */
NG_H4_STAT_IERROR(sc->stat);
sc->state = NG_H4_W4_PKT_IND;
sc->want = 1;
sc->got = 0;
}
break;
}
/* else FALLTHROUGH and deliver frame */
/* XXX Is this true? Should we deliver empty frame? */
/* Got packet data */
case NG_H4_W4_PKT_DATA:
NG_H4_INFO("%s: %s - got full packet, packet type=%#x, " \
"packet size=%d\n", __func__,
NG_NODE_NAME(sc->node), sc->ibuf[0], sc->got);
if (sc->hook != NULL && NG_HOOK_IS_VALID(sc->hook)) {
struct mbuf *m = NULL;
MGETHDR(m, M_DONTWAIT, MT_DATA);
if (m != NULL) {
m->m_pkthdr.len = 0;
/* XXX m_copyback() is stupid */
m->m_len = min(MHLEN, sc->got);
m_copyback(m, 0, sc->got, sc->ibuf);
NG_SEND_DATA_ONLY(c, sc->hook, m);
} else {
NG_H4_ERR("%s: %s - could not get mbuf\n",
__func__, NG_NODE_NAME(sc->node));
NG_H4_STAT_IERROR(sc->stat);
}
}
sc->state = NG_H4_W4_PKT_IND;
sc->want = 1;
sc->got = 0;
NG_H4_STAT_PCKTS_RECV(sc->stat);
break;
default:
KASSERT((0), ("Invalid H4 node state=%d", sc->state));
break;
}
return (0);
} /* ng_h4_input */
/*
* This is called when the device driver is ready for more output. Called from
* tty system.
*/
static int
ng_h4_start(struct tty *tp)
{
ng_h4_info_p sc = (ng_h4_info_p) tp->t_lsc;
if (sc == NULL || tp != sc->tp ||
sc->node == NULL || NG_NODE_NOT_VALID(sc->node))
return (0);
return (ng_send_fn(sc->node, NULL, ng_h4_start2, NULL, 0));
} /* ng_h4_start */
/*
* Device driver is ready for more output. Part 2. Called (via ng_send_fn)
* ng_h4_start() and from ng_h4_rcvdata() when a new mbuf is available for
* output.
*/
static void
ng_h4_start2(node_p node, hook_p hook, void *arg1, int arg2)
{
ng_h4_info_p sc = (ng_h4_info_p) NG_NODE_PRIVATE(node);
struct mbuf *m = NULL;
int s, size;
s = spltty(); /* XXX */
#if 0
while (sc->tp->t_outq.c_cc < NG_H4_HIWATER) { /* XXX 2.2 specific ? */
#else
while (1) {
#endif
/* Remove first mbuf from queue */
NG_BT_MBUFQ_DEQUEUE(&sc->outq, m);
if (m == NULL)
break;
/* Send as much of it as possible */
while (m != NULL) {
size = m->m_len - b_to_q(mtod(m, u_char *),
m->m_len, &sc->tp->t_outq);
NG_H4_STAT_BYTES_SENT(sc->stat, size);
m->m_data += size;
m->m_len -= size;
if (m->m_len > 0)
break; /* device can't take no more */
m = m_free(m);
}
/* Put remainder of mbuf chain (if any) back on queue */
if (m != NULL) {
NG_BT_MBUFQ_PREPEND(&sc->outq, m);
break;
}
/* Full packet has been sent */
NG_H4_STAT_PCKTS_SENT(sc->stat);
}
/*
* Call output process whether or not there is any output. We are
* being called in lieu of ttstart and must do what it would.
*/
tt_oproc(sc->tp);
/*
* This timeout is needed for operation on a pseudo-tty, because the
* pty code doesn't call pppstart after it has drained the t_outq.
*/
if (NG_BT_MBUFQ_LEN(&sc->outq) > 0 && (sc->flags & NG_H4_TIMEOUT) == 0)
ng_h4_timeout(node);
splx(s); /* XXX */
} /* ng_h4_start2 */
